The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ander Traineeship Program is an initiative of the CSIRO Indigenous Engagement Strategy which seeks to significantly increase Indigenous employment nationally within CSIRO. Through this strategy, CSIRO aims to enhance the educational, employment, training and career development opportunities for people of Aboriginal and/or Torres Strait Islander descent.

An opportunity exists for a trainee to join CSIRO Manufacturing to undertake a workplace-based traineeship. In this role you will assist in the day-to-day work of the Biomedical Synthetic Chemistry group, including helping to maintain the cleanliness and good order of the laboratory and assisting with maintenance of equipment. You will develop a basic understanding of the language of organic chemistry, while learning to accurately weigh and prepare chemical samples and purification techniques to assist scientists with the purification of chemicals.

Over the course of the traineeship, the successful applicant will undertake on-the-job training and complete a nationally accredited qualification relative to their position. The course fees for this qualification will be paid for by CSIRO. Upon successful completion of the training package the trainee will be considered for further employment with CSIRO subject to the availability of a position.
